diff options
Diffstat (limited to 'lib/task_helpers.rb')
-rw-r--r-- | lib/task_helpers.rb |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/lib/task_helpers.rb b/lib/task_helpers.rb index 01f686c5..32a1559f 100644 --- a/lib/task_helpers.rb +++ b/lib/task_helpers.rb @@ -35,8 +35,10 @@ def retrieve_branch(slug) when 'charts' chart = chart_version(ENV["CI_COMMIT_REF_NAME"]).match(VERSION_FORMAT) "#{chart[:major]}-#{chart[:minor]}-stable" - when 'operator' - "master" + # If the upstream product doesn't follow a stable branch scheme, set the + # branch to the default + else + "#{default_branch(products[slug].fetch('repo'))}" end # If we're NOT on a gitlab-docs stable branch, fetch the BRANCH_* environment # variable, and if not assigned, set to the default branch. |